Business and Mission  Faith@Work.God

 

 

 

For 16 years, Kevin Baker has been in bi-vocational ministry and involved in the Faith at Work movement as a church planter and business manager.  In 2005 God gave him direction to begin preparing to use his pastor/businessman experience to train others for ministry in the "9-5" Window of faith at work. 

The journey began by completing an M.B.A. in Marketing at the Regent University School of Business.  In addition to serving as founding Pastor/Rector of St. Patrick's, he is currently preparing to teach part time in a college as an Adjunct Professor. 

God has given Kevin a vision of transforming the Buffalo area economy through a faith-based education initiative called the Buffalo School of Professional Studies. By training Christians who do not feel called to go to college to have graduate level knowledge and tools, our aim is to see local believers rise to places of influence and leadership in the local business community.  This combined with faith and God's covenant blessings is the starting point for launching what we are calling The Nehemiah Initiative.

Like Nehemiah in the Bible, our call as Christians is to "rebuild the walls," or the foundations of our region's security by: 1.) Worldview training, 2.) Educational transformation, and 3.) Organization of God's human resources in a strategic consortium to begin rebuilding western New York one brick at a time. 

Through best practices, case studies, and experiential learning we are training local business owners, employees, and students in our vision:

Vision

"To honor God and transform the western New York economy by developing extraordinarily competent, entrepreneurial people who lead with excellence, integrity, and innovation, guided in all things by Jesus Christ."

Faith@Work.God The marketplace ministry of St. Patrick's Church is a monthly dinner meeting equipping workplace believers in strategic best practices to transform your life and workplace--God is at work!

Buffalo School of Professional Studies is in development to be an ongoing adult professional education initiative focusing in Bible, management, finance, marketing, and leadership training within a Christian worldview.  If you have higher educational training in business, economics, accounting, organizational management, or leadership studies please contact Kevin Baker.

Overall Mission

Our mission is to provide graduate level training in Bible, management, leadership, finance, and marketing to those who have not had the opportunity to attend undergraduate or graduate degree programs in an ongoing adult education environment. 

Students receive Christ centered education in a church based study center at the price of local ongoing adult education programs.  This is a fraction of the price you would pay for these graduate level courses. We also have plans to offer personal finance training in budgeting, insurance, investing, and debt reduction.  As other professionals join us, we plan to offer training in more professional studies.
